Natural Ways to Reduce Dark Circles Under Eyes

Introduction

Dark circles under the eyes can be a frustrating and bothersome cosmetic concern for many individuals. 

They can be caused by various factors, including genetics, lack of sleep, stress, allergies, and aging. 

While there are numerous cosmetic products available on the market to address this issue, there are also effective natural remedies that can help reduce the appearance of dark circles. 

In this article, we will explore some natural ways to alleviate dark circles and promote healthier-looking skin around the eyes.


Adequate Sleep

One of the most common causes of dark circles is a lack of sleep. 

Ensuring you get an adequate amount of quality sleep each night can significantly improve the appearance of under-eye circles. 

Aim for 7-9 hours of uninterrupted sleep to allow your skin to rejuvenate and repair itself.


Hydration

Proper hydration is essential for maintaining healthy skin. 

Drinking an ample amount of water throughout the day helps keep your skin moisturized and can reduce the appearance of dark circles. 

Dehydration can cause your skin to look dull and emphasize under-eye discoloration.


Cold Compresses

Applying cold compresses to your eyes can help constrict blood vessels and reduce puffiness and discoloration. 

You can use chilled cucumber slices, cold spoons, or even a clean, damp cloth soaked in cold water. 

Place them over your closed eyes for about 10-15 minutes to provide relief.


Tea Bags

Both caffeinated and herbal tea bags can help diminish dark circles. 

The caffeine in black or green tea can help constrict blood vessels and reduce puffiness, while herbal teas like chamomile can have anti-inflammatory properties. 

After steeping the tea bags, allow them to cool and then place them over your closed eyes for a soothing effect.


Proper Diet

A diet rich in ant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als can promote healthy skin and reduce the appearance of dark circles. 

Include foods like berries, citrus fruits, leafy greens, nuts, and fish in your diet to provide essential nutrients that support skin health.


Natural Topical Remedies

Various natural ingredients can be applied topically to the under-eye area to help reduce dark circles. These include:


a. Cucumber

The natural enzymes and astringent properties in cucumber slices can help soothe and lighten the skin.


b. Aloe Vera

Aloe vera gel is known for its hydrating and anti-inflammatory properties, which can reduce puffiness and promote skin healing.


c. Rose Water

Rose water has a calming effect on the skin and can help reduce inflammation and dark circles.


d. Almond Oil

Massaging a small amount of almond oil under the eyes can improve blood circulation and help reduce pigmentation.


Conclusion

Dark circles under the eyes can be a nuisance, but with consistent care and natural remedies, you can improve their appearance and boost your overall skin health. 

Incorporating these natural methods into your skincare routine, along with a healthy lifestyle, can lead to brighter, rejuvenated under-eye skin. 

Remember that results may vary, and it's essential to consult a healthcare professional if you have persistent or severe under-eye discoloration.

Bipolar disorder Bipolar disorder, formerly known as manic-depressive disorder, is a mental health condition characterized by extreme shifts in mood, energy levels, and activity levels .  People with bipolar disorder experience episodes of both mania (or hypomania) and depression.  These episodes can last for days, weeks, or even months. There are three main types of bipolar disorder: Bipolar I Disorder:  This is characterized by manic episodes that last for at least seven days or are severe enough to require immediate medical attention.  Depressive episodes may also occur and typically last for two weeks or more. Bipolar II Disorder:  This type involves a pattern of depressive episodes and hypomanic episodes , which are less severe than full-blown manic episodes.
